Make sure MACHINE(_ARCH) are exported for depend-cleanup.sh We run depend-cleanup.sh twice during the build. The second time is the normal run, where we run it under WMAKEENV and thus have CROSSENV's MACHINE(_ARCH)=${TARGET(_ARCH)} in the environment. However, the first time is for bootstrap-tools, where it's run under BMAKEENV and we don't have any assignments to MACHINE(_ARCH) in the environment, meaning the script sees them as unset. In practice this doesn't matter since the only use doesn't apply to bootstrap-tools, but it could be a future issue. Thus, explicitly export them for depend-cleanup.sh and have the script verify they're set. Reviewed by: imp Differential Revision: https://reviews.freebsd.org/D40968

depend-cleanup.sh: handle 32-bit dependencies having no 64-bit equivalent For example with the recent removal of ffs.S for 32-bit arm and i386, the egrep in clean_dep() did not find any files to remove, even if you added a "clean_dep lib/libc ffs S" line. This is because it will never find the ffs.S filename in the 64-bit .depend files for libc. Split the searching and removing of 32-bit dependencies and objects into a separate part to cope with this. This can be used similarly later on, for other bitnesses. MFC after: 3 days

depend-cleanup.sh: Handle commit cbdec8db18b5 That commit changed libc to use the MI pdfork implementation, but with an incremental build the object file for the pdfork.S stub lingers and causes a linker error. Cleaning the depend file is not enouch, so modify clean_deps() to remove object files as well, and add a call to ensure that pdfork.*o is cleaned. The new file is _pdfork.o. build: provide a default WARNS for all in-tree builds The current default is provided in various Makefile.inc in some top-level directories and covers a good portion of the tree, but doesn't cover parts of the build a little deeper (e.g. libcasper). Provide a default in src.sys.mk and set WARNS to it in bsd.sys.mk if that variable is defined. This lets us relatively cleanly provide a default WARNS no matter where you're building in the src tree without breaking things outside of the tree. Crunchgen has been updated as a bootstrap tool to work on this change because it needs r365605 at a minimum to succeed. The cleanup necessary to successfully walk over this change on WITHOUT_CLEAN builds has been added.
